What is Executive Function and Neurodiversity?

Executive Function refers to the many skills our brains use to get things done. This includes everything from homework, studying, and chores, to getting ready for school or tackling responsibilities, to playing video games or with toys. In other words, it's about how we execute complex tasks through to completion.

It's also how we prioritize the important things over the fun or preferred things, when it matters for our future well-being, quality of life, and bigger goals.

If a child struggles with: starting or finishing important tasks, focusing, organizing, managing time, schoolwork, resisting distractions, prioritizing, remembering details, overwhelm, emotions, realistic self-awareness, making good decisions ... they're still developing EF skills. And the right support is makes all the difference.

Neurodiversity is about learning differences, and how our brains are unique in how we think, process, feel, and experience the world.

A "neuro-inclusive" perspective allows us to use strength based approaches to educating and raising kids, rather than focusing so much on deficits, disorders, weaknesses, or noncompliance.

Supporting kids effectively requires compassion, empathy, kindness, and strategies that understand brain development. This can be challenging because there is a lot of misunderstanding around EF, and because ineffective, top-down approaches are still the norm.
